Fact Sheet on Evapotranspiration Cover Systems for Waste Containment
USEPA, EPA 542-F-11-001, 28pp, 2011.
This Fact Sheet updates the 2003 Fact Sheet on Evapotranspiration Covers and provides information on the regulatory setting for ET covers, general considerations in their design, performance, and monitoring, and status at the time of writing (2011). Also several examples with supporting performance data are provided, as well as a list of sites that have proposed, approved, and installed ET covers.
Proceedings of the Workshop on Engineered Barrier Performance Related to Low-Level Radioactive Waste, Decommissioning, and Uranium Mill Tailings Facilities
Nicholson, T.J. and H.D. Arlt.
NUREG/CP-0195, 249 pp, 2011
The workshop's agenda focused on engineered surface covers (including ET covers) and bottom liners. Topics included engineered barrier performance, modeling, monitoring, and regulatory experiences at low-level radioactive waste, decommissioning, and uranium mill tailings sites.
Regional Workshop: Introduction to Phytotechnologies and Water Balance (Evapotranspiration) Covers, December 14 & 15, 2011, San Francisco, California
U.S. EPA, Office of Research and Development (ORD), Mar 2012
This 2-day workshop covered the basic principles for growing plant systems for environmental remediation, alternative cover design, soil selection, construction, and monitoring, along with case studies and discussions of regulatory issues. The presentation materials and additional modeling information are posted.
